A unique two-carbon ring expansion of isatin has been achieved to conveniently construct the functionalized dibenzo[b,d]azepin-6-one scaffold in moderate to high yields, and the two carbon sources are different: one carbon is from the N-substituent of pyridinium bromide and the other is from indene-1,3-dione.
